Honeycomb Cell Image Dataset for Seven-Class Classification of Honey Bee Comb Cells (7 Classes)

This dataset contains image fragments derived from high-resolution honeycomb images for the classification of honey bee comb cell states. The original honeycomb images were captured at a resolution of 2590 × 1940 pixels. The analysis region containing the honeycomb cells was cropped to 1162 × 574 pixels. The average width of a honeycomb cell within this region was determined to be approximately 14 pixels. Based on this measurement, each cropped image was divided into smaller image patches of 14 × 14 pixels. Each honeycomb image produced 3,403 image fragments arranged in 83 columns and 41 rows. The dataset was generated from 38 honeycomb images, resulting in a total of 129,314 image fragments. Each image fragment represents a single honeycomb cell and is labeled into seven different classes according to the content of the cell. These classes represent the different biological states of honeycomb cells and are defined as follows: 0 – Empty cell1 – Closed cell containing a larva2 – Open cell containing a larva3 – Closed cell containing honey4 – Open cell containing honey5 – Cell containing pollen6 – Unused cell The dataset was created to support research on automated honeycomb inspection, honey harvesting optimization, and computer vision applications in apiculture. The labeled dataset can be used for machine learning and deep learning models for image classification tasks.
